GoMechanic cooked books; founder admits to grave errors, 70% staff sacked

Automobile after-sales service startup GoMechanic co-founder Amit Bhasin on Wednesday admitted to errors in financial reporting, following which a forensic audit has been ordered and a business restructuring undertaken which will see 70 per cent of the 1,000-odd workforce being laid off. Salasar Techno Engineering gets Rs 143 cr EPC contract from Nepal govt

Homegrown Salasar Techno Engineering Ltd (STEL) on Wednesday said it has secured a Rs 143 crore contract from the Nepal government. Ashok Leyland to supply 500 buses to Sri Lankan Transport Board

Heavy commercial vehicle maker Ashok Leyland has bagged an order from the Sri Lankan Transport Board to supply 500 buses. Markets climb in early trade

Equity benchmarks climbed in initial trade on Wednesday, extending their previous day's rally, amid buying in index heavyweight HDFC twins and foreign funds inflow. Torrent Investment asks NCLT to quash fresh CoC’s fresh auction round for Reliance Capital

Mumbai, Jan 17 (PTI) Torrent Investment on Tuesday urged the National Company Law Tribunal (NCLT) to quash the lenders' plans to hold a fresh auction for the takeover of the Anil Ambani-promoted Reliance Capital. 11-member committee formed for framing new agricultural policy in Punjab

Punjab Agriculture Minister Kuldeep Singh Dhaliwal on Tuesday said he has constituted an 11-member committee of agriculture experts for framing a new agricultural policy. Show cause notices to cement plant in Himachal for environment norm violation

The Himachal Pradesh State Pollution Control Board (HPSPCB) has issued show cause notices under the Air (Prevention & Control of Pollution) Act, 1981 to Ultratech Cement Plant, Baga in Solan district for allegedly violating anti-pollution norms.
